Welcome to Hico, Texas – a charming small town that perfectly embodies the spirit of Texas Hill Country. Nestled between the rolling hills and vibrant landscapes, Hico is known for its rich history, friendly community, and a unique blend of small-town charm and modern conveniences. With a population of just over 1,300 residents, Hico offers a tight-knit community atmosphere where neighbors become friends, and local businesses thrive.

In addition to its natural beauty, Hico boasts a vibrant downtown area filled with unique shops, delightful eateries, and a variety of local events that celebrate the community’s heritage. The annual Hico Rodeo and the charming Hico Arts & Crafts Festival draw visitors from near and far, showcasing the town's lively spirit and creativity.

Located at 8526 FM 1744 in Hico, Texas, this exceptional 33.673-acre tract offers prime estate and commercial potential in one of the most sought-after areas of Hamilton County. Ideally positioned with improved access off both Highway 281 and FM 1744, the property sits centrally between Hamilton, Hico, and Stephenville, home of Tarleton State University, making it a strategic investment opportunity with excellent visibility and accessibility. The seller has developed a comprehensive concept plan for a vineyard and wine-tasting facility with full-service RV accommodations, available upon request and previewed in the listing photos. The property has been thoughtfully improved and is ready for continued development. A 502-foot commercial water well with a 4-inch casing and a 5-horsepower pump serves the property, along with two 2-inch water lines installed within 5 feet of the interior fence line and additional 2-inch lines servicing the RV sites. Approximately four acres are planted in established vineyard production, consisting of 70% Syrah and 30% Picpoul Blanc varietals. There are 14 full-service, pull-through RV spaces, spaced 30 feet apart, each with a separate entrance off FM 1744 and connected by a 25-foot driveway, with septic already in place. A stock pond, scattered mature oak trees, extensive clearing, and a newly constructed caliche road system throughout the property further enhance usability and curb appeal. Hico continues to thrive as a charming Central Texas destination, often compared to Fredericksburg's early growth days. With its growing collection of boutiques and restaurants and steady traffic between Fort Worth and Austin, the area presents strong long-term potential for commercial and hospitality ventures.
